Cost of House Releveling in Carmel
House releveling is a critical process for homeowners in Carmel, IN, ensuring that structural issues are addressed to maintain the integrity and safety of the property. Understanding the cost of house releveling in this area involves considering various factors that can influence the final price.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Foundation Type: The type of foundation (slab, crawl space, basement) impacts the releveling process and cost.
- Extent of Damage: More severe foundation damage requires more extensive repairs, increasing costs.
- House Size: Larger homes require more materials and labor, leading to higher expenses.
- Soil Conditions: The local soil composition can affect the complexity and cost of releveling.
- Accessibility: Limited access to the foundation area can complicate the process, raising cost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Required permits and inspections add to the overall expense.
- Labor Costs: Local labor rates in Carmel, IN, can vary, influencing the total c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
| Task | Average Cost (Carmel, IN) |
|---|---|
| Foundation Inspection | $300 - $500 |
| Minor Crack Repairs | $500 - $1,200 |
| Pier Installation (per pier) | $1,000 - $3,000 |
| Full House Releveling | $3,500 - $10,000 |
| Crawl Space Repairs | $2,000 - $8,000 |
| Basement Waterproofing | $1,500 - $5,000 |
| Structural Engineer Report | $500 - $1,500 |
